New Balance's Fresh Foam Trainer can pretty much do it all. It's a walking shoe. It's a runner. It's also a pretty pink everyday flex.

The latest "Pink Stone" colorway certainly checks the latter box. It sees the chunky-soled performance model wrapped in these pleasing pale pink colors, showcasing a softer side of the model.

But don't let the pretty looks fool you. New Balance's Fresh Foam sneakers, which include the Trainer and its many siblings, are very stylish, yes. Some Fresh Foam models have even enjoyed spins from legit fashion brands like GANNI and District Vision.

But these New Balance sneakers carry some serious HOKA-level cargo. With the Fresh Foam Trainer specifically, it features the line's signature nicely beefed-up sole infused with New Balance's own foam cushioning.

The Boston brand continues to introduce fresh (foam) flavors for the season. We've already met those "blueberry" pairs. Now, it's time for the "Stone Pink" Fresh Foam Trainers, which are available on the brand's website for $140.
